Message from Interim Police Chief Eric McBride
This community briefing video provides information about a fatal officer-involved shooting that occurred on September 28, 2018. Two San Bernardino police officers responded to a call involving a suspect who was threatening family members with a handgun. A word of caution, the briefing includes body-worn camera footage and other images and language that may be disturbing. Viewer discretion is advised.
Whenever deadly force is used, it is traumatic not only for the police officers and family of those involved, but for the community as a whole.
San Bernardino Police officers respond to fast-moving and dangerous situations every day. In the vast majority of these incidents, they respond professionally and effectively. During this incident, the decision-making of one of our officers fell far short of our high expectations and standards. As a result, he no longer works for our department. The other officer has returned to full duty.
As San Bernardino’s Interim Police Chief, I am committed to providing the community with accurate information about critical incidents and holding our officers to the highest professional standards.
Although our investigation has been completed, the incident remains under review by the San Bernardino County District Attorney’s Office and we will continue to cooperate with their investigation.
